About this opportunity:

As a Digital Assets Product Manager, you’ll help shape the future of how money moves and the next generation of products on blockchain. Working at the forefront of an emerging area in financial services, you’ll develop and launch new capabilities that could transform how our Business & Commercial Banking clients transfer money, manage liquidity and access financial services.

Your initial focus will be supporting the rollout of stablecoin-based transfers, translating an emerging technology into a practical, scalable proposition that delivers real value for our clients. You’ll also contribute to the development of tokenised deposit transfers and other digital money solutions as our capabilities grow.

You’ll join a newly established Digital Assets team at a pivotal stage of its development. This is an opportunity to help build a new capability from the ground up, working closely with our Payments Product organisation and the wider Group Digital Assets community.

As an individual contributor, you’ll have meaningful ownership and visibility. You’ll turn strategy into deliverable client propositions, helping to shape investment decisions, product roadmaps and operating models while ensuring new capabilities are commercially attractive, operationally ready, well-governed and aligned with evolving regulatory requirements.

We’re particularly interested in hearing from candidates who bring experience across Product Management, Digital Assets, Payments, Transaction Banking, FinTech or related areas of financial services. We recognise that few candidates will bring equal depth across every area, so relevant and transferable experience is welcomed.

What you’ll be doing:

  • Leading the development and launch of Digital Assets propositions across Business & Commercial Banking.

  • Supporting the rollout and continued development of stablecoin-based transfer capabilities.

  • Contributing to emerging propositions such as tokenised deposit transfers and other digital money solutions.

  • Developing business cases, proposition requirements and product roadmaps to support investment and prioritisation decisions.

  • Managing products through their lifecycle, from initial concept and design through to launch and ongoing development.

  • Translating emerging Digital Assets technologies into practical, scalable solutions that meet client needs.

  • Building customer and market insight to inform product design and identify new commercial opportunities.

  • Coordinating delivery across Product, Platform, Operations, Risk, Compliance, Legal, Coverage and Group Digital Assets teams.

  • Supporting the development of operating models, controls and governance frameworks for new Digital Assets capabilities.

  • Partnering with sales and relationship teams to support client engagement, co-creation, adoption and growth.

  • Exploring opportunities to apply Digital Assets capabilities across Cash Management, Trade Finance, Lending and Working Capital.

  • Building relationships across the Digital Assets ecosystem and contributing to industry forums, market discussions and strategic partnerships.

What we’re looking for?

  • You'll need a strong understanding of Digital Assets, including areas such as stablecoins, tokenisation, digital wallets or blockchain-enabled financial services, to operate credibly.

  • Product management experience, including taking products or propositions from concept through to launch.

  • Experience within payments, transaction banking, commercial banking, FinTech or another related financial services environment.

  • Experience delivering products through complex, cross-functional organisations and working effectively with business, technology and control teams.

  • Strong communication, partner management and influencing skills, with the ability to explain complex concepts clearly to different audiences.

And any experience of these would be great:

  • Experience of wholesale Digital Assets, regulated stablecoins, tokenised deposits or digital cash solutions.

  • Experience in Payments, Cash Management, Trade Finance, Lending, Invoice Finance or Working Capital products.

  • Knowledge of evolving Digital Assets regulation or experience working with fintechs, industry bodies and market infrastructure providers.
